Sakatpur

Sakatpur is a village located in Sambhal tehsil of Moradabad district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Sambhal (tehsildar office) and 52km away from district headquarter Moradabad. As per 2009 stats, Siroli is the gram panchayat of Sakatpur village.

About Sakatp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sakatpur is 115730. The village spans a total geographical area of 70.61 hectares. Sambhal is nearest town to Sakatp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.

Population of Sakatpur

According to the 2011 Census, Sakatpur has a total population of about 435, with approximately 219 males and 216 females. The sex ratio is around 986 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 61 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 117 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 66.21%, with male literacy at about 70.32% and female literacy near 62.04%. There are around 74 households in the village. Connectivity of Sakatp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sakatpur. As per the 2011 stats, Sakatp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
